N.D. Cent. Code § 39-10-14: Further limitations on driving on left of center of roadway

1.No vehicle may be driven to the left side of the roadway under any of the following conditions:
a.When approaching or upon the crest of a grade or a curve in the highway where the driver's view is obstructed within such distance as to create a hazard in the event another vehicle might approach from the opposite direction.
b.When approaching within one hundred feet [30.48 meters] of or traversing any intersection or railroad grade crossing.
c.When the view is obstructed upon approaching within one hundred feet [30.48 meters] of any bridge, viaduct, or tunnel.
2.The foregoing limitations do not apply upon a one-way roadway, nor under the conditions described in section 39-10-08, nor to the driver of a vehicle turning left into or from an alley, private road, or driveway.
